Output 6ab895da975ffe61ff93c399324c4f9910d3c571dbe92e18594851836b1d14c8:0

value
133945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75edf079351a25c2a9ff2847dd95a09f47e43e6c OP_EQUAL
address
3CSa2Ja45V4f63EPJ9EmWvAtMPvwwtEwFb
transaction
6ab895da975ffe61ff93c399324c4f9910d3c571dbe92e18594851836b1d14c8
spent
true